FZUS56 KSGX 132139 CWFSGX Coastal Waters Forecast for California National Weather Service San Diego CA 139 PM PST Thu Nov 13 2025 San Mateo Point to the Mexican border out 60 nm 139 PM PST Thu Nov 13 2025 .Synopsis for the far Southern California coast... At 2 PM, a 1017 mb high was 100 nautical miles southwest of San Diego, and a 1012 mb low was over Las Vegas. A 992 mb low was 100 nautical miles west of Eureka, CA. Steady onshore flow will continue tonight, switching more southerly on Friday. A storm system will approach Friday and move through Saturday, boosting winds and seas. Winds may approach 30 knots late Saturday morning and into Saturday evening with increasing rain chances. Occasional heavy rain could reduce visibility. There is a chance for thunderstorms Friday night through Saturday night, with further information in the Marine Weather Statement. Weaker onshore flow will return Saturday night and Sunday, before strengthening again Monday.
